💰UPI Players Meet NPCI Over PhonePe and Google Pay Dominance

UPI rivals eyeing a way to curb PhonePe's stranglehold

TL;DR

UPI players meet NPCI over concerns about PhonePe and Google Pay's dominance. The meeting aims to address user acquisition practices and product design issues.

UPI stakeholders are set to meet the National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I) this Thursday to discuss the dominance of Walmart-owned PhonePe and Google Pay in India's instant payments network. With these two apps controlling roughly 80% of UPI transactions, smaller players like Amazon Pay and CRED are pushing for restrictions on user acquisition practices and fair access to features like autopay. The NPCI faces a delicate balance between curbing monopolistic behavior and maintaining the widespread use of these services by hundreds of millions of users.

Key Points

1

PhonePe has crossed 700 million registered users with a presence in over 98% of India’s postal codes.

2

UPI processed billions of transactions in March alone, highlighting the network's critical role in daily financial activities.

3

The market share cap for UPI apps was deferred until December 31, 2026, giving dominant players more time to consolidate their positions.

4

Participants will raise concerns about user acquisition practices and product design within the UPI ecosystem, seeking fair competition.

5

NPCI operates under Reserve Bank of India supervision, aiming to maintain a balanced financial services landscape.
